一、 从软件锁到数据盾:加密狗插件的演进与核心原理加密狗,常被称为硬件加密锁,其诞生初衷是保护软件知识产权,防止盗版。其基本形态是一个通过USB或并口连接至计算机的硬件设备,内部集成微处理器(MCU)和存储单元。早期功能较为简单,主要是在软件运行时验证设备是否存在,即“有狗则行,无狗则停”。 然而,随着数据安全需求的升级,加密狗已演进为集成了高强度加密算法、安全存储和可编程能力的智能安全芯片。与之配套的加密狗软件插件,正是连接这座“硬件安全岛屿”与庞大“应用软件大陆”的关键桥梁。它不是一个独立的应用程序,而是一套以动态链接库(DLL)、软件开发工具包(SDK)或API接口形式存在的中间件。 其防泄漏核心原理在于建立以硬件为信任锚点的数据访问与处理闭环: 1.密钥不出硬件:加解密所用核心密钥始终存储在加密狗芯片内部的安全区域,无法通过软件手段读取。任何数据的加解密运算都在芯片内完成,主机内存中仅流转密文或临时会话密钥。 2.权限与硬件绑定:用户的访问权限、操作许可不再是单纯的账号密码,而是与特定的物理加密狗唯一绑定。即使登录凭证泄露,缺乏对应的硬件设备,依然无法访问受保护的数据或执行敏感操作。 3.代码与数据融合保护:高级的加密狗插件支持“代码移植”技术,允许开发者将软件中涉及核心算法或数据处理的关键代码段,直接移植到加密狗的受保护内存中执行。这意味着,即使应用程序被反编译,最核心的逻辑和数据处理过程仍物理性地隔离在硬件中,无法被分析或篡改。 二、 落地实践:加密狗插件在数据防泄漏场景中的关键应用加密狗软件插件的价值,在于它能将硬件的不可复制性深度嵌入到业务流程和数据生命周期中,实现动态、主动的防护。 应用场景一:核心设计文档与源代码的“阅后即焚”式保护 对于研发设计类企业,CAD图纸、芯片设计文件、软件源代码是最核心的资产。仅靠网络隔离和权限管理,无法防止授权人员有意或无意的复制外泄。通过集成加密狗插件,可以实现:
应用场景二:数据库敏感字段的硬件级访问控制 直接对数据库整库加密会影响查询性能。加密狗插件提供了更精细的解决方案。在数据库客户端或中间件层集成插件后,可实现:
应用场景三:高价值软件内部数据的逻辑锁 对于金融分析、仿真模拟、生物信息等专业软件,其输出的报告、模型、基因序列等数据本身具有极高价值。软件厂商可通过加密狗插件,将数据生成逻辑与硬件深度绑定。
三、 实施考量:优势、挑战与最佳实践核心优势:
面临的挑战:
最佳实践建议: 1.分步实施,聚焦要害:初期不必全盘铺开,应识别出最核心、最敏感的数据资产和业务流程(如财务系统、核心研发平台),在此范围内率先部署。 2.选择成熟方案与开放SDK:选择市场口碑好、SDK文档齐全、支持多种开发语言的加密狗产品。开放的API便于企业IT团队或软件开发商进行深度集成和定制化开发。 3.建立完善的硬件管理制度:包括加密狗的发放、登记、回收、挂失、备用轮换流程,将硬件设备视同门禁卡或公章进行管理。 4.“软硬结合”的纵深防御:加密狗插件不应是唯一的安全措施,而应与网络防火墙、终端DLP、用户行为分析(UEBA)等软件层安全系统协同工作,构建纵深的防御体系。 四、 未来展望:与零信任、云环境的融合未来,加密狗软件插件的形态与应用模式将持续进化。一方面,其理念正与零信任安全架构深度融合。在“从不信任,始终验证”的原则下,加密狗可以作为每个用户或设备强身份认证的“硬件凭证”,持续验证其访问数据资源的合法性。 另一方面,为适应云原生和远程办公趋势,出现了“虚拟加密狗”或“云狗”技术。其本质是将硬件芯片的安全能力通过可信执行环境(TEE)或专用安全硬件(HSM)在云端实现,用户端通过安全的软件令牌或生物特征进行关联认证。这使得硬件级的数据防泄漏能力可以延伸到移动终端和云端SaaS应用,实现安全与便捷的统一。 总而言之,加密狗软件插件通过将数据安全的信任根建立在不可复制的物理硬件之上,为企业应对日益严峻的数据泄露威胁提供了一条切实可行的硬核路径。它不仅是保护软件资产的“锁”,更是守护数据生命线的“盾”。在数字化征程中,对关键数据采用硬件级防护,已从“可选的高级需求”逐渐变为“必要的安全基建”。 |
| ·上一条:加密狗软件打点:构筑精细化数据防泄漏体系的实践路径 | ·下一条:加密电话拨打软件:构筑移动通信时代的数据安全防线 |